Output 1315ae8c93f43b3663aeaf0b992ac3e41ffa9c20eb30c05ecad1fdd58c779a49:1

value
28244141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2aec8f623ddacf22fe878537a3018b683440ac5a OP_EQUAL
address
35byh5pvuoVyKUYsqmdhPVYUV9SW1RSETh
transaction
1315ae8c93f43b3663aeaf0b992ac3e41ffa9c20eb30c05ecad1fdd58c779a49
spent
true